Citizens of any of the 51 ASEM member countries of Asia and Europe, aged 18-30 years, are invited to apply for the 3rd ASEF Young Leaders Summit (ASEFYLS3) to be held in Brussels 15-19 October on the theme of Ethical Leadership. Culture is one of the angles to be focused on - students, entrepreneurs, academics and professionals are welcome to apply.

Since the inaugural edition of the ASEF Young Leaders Summit (ASEFYLS), the forum has invited over 200 students and young professionals from all 51 ASEM partner countries. In 2018, the programme returns to the heartbeat of its existence: to understand, define and develop leadership among young people – by young people.

The 3rd ASEF Young Leaders Summit (ASEFYLS3) is dedicated to the topic of Ethical Leadership. The forum investigates 3 critical levels of leadership, namely:

You: Self-leadership
We: Team leadership
All: Societal leadership

These 3 levels are at the core of the conversations, action-planning, learning experiences and networking of ASEFYLS3, all integrated in the 11-angle focus of the topic:

1. Culture
2. Economy
3. Education
4. Environment
5. Family
6. Finance
7. Media
8. Politics
9. Religion and Spirituality
10. Science and Technology
11. Sports

ASEFYLS3 adapts a 360° approach to leadership which recognises the very act of leading to be present across all spectrums of society—from home, to the classroom, in a business meeting to the streets. ASEFYLS3 is for young people who are willing to critically reflect, re-imagine and shape the notion of leadership — starting from themselves, within their communities and on an Asia-Europe scale.
